You may be new to the term “Itasha,” or perhaps it’s been buzzing around your periphery, nudging you into curiosity. In this expansive world of auto enthusiasts, Itasha is a fast-rising phenomenon. But what, exactly, is it? How did it originate, and why is it the next big thing for automobile and anime lovers alike?
